In the fast-paced world of software development, the pressure to release new features and functionalities is immense. But at Sathguru Soft, we believe in a different approach – one that balances innovation with meticulousness. We call it “Bug Zero”.
Risk Management: Releasing with Confidence
We understand that achieving a bug-free utopia can be unrealistic. That is why we leverage risk management to guide our releases. Here is how it works:
- Classification is Key: Bugs are meticulously classified based on their severity. Critical bugs that cause crashes or data loss are top priority and get squashed before release. Mid-level bugs might affect functionality but would not cause major disruptions. Low-level bugs might be minor inconveniences.
- Prioritization for a Smooth Launch: We prioritize fixing critical and high-impact bugs before releasing a product. This ensures a stable foundation for users while new features can shine.
- Transparency is Paramount: Open communication is key. We might release with documented, low-level bugs, keeping users informed and prepared. This allows them to plan their workflows around potential limitations.
“Bug Zero”: The Pursuit of Excellence
But the story does not end there. Here is where “Bug Zero” comes in:
- The Zero Bug Dream: After a successful release, we do not rest on our laurels. We are committed to achieving “Bug Zero” – a state where all bugs, regardless of severity, are addressed.
- Continuous Improvement: We view bugs as learning opportunities. Fixing them not only enhances the user experience but also improves the overall quality of our codebase. This sets a high bar for future development.
- A Culture of Ownership: “Bug Zero” fosters a sense of accountability. Our developers take pride in their code and strive to deliver clean, well-tested solutions. This not only benefits the product but also instils a culture of continuous improvement within the team.
The Cycle Continues: A Sustainable Approach
“Bug Zero” is not a one-time fix; it is a continuous cycle. As we release new features, we manage risks, then return to the pursuit of “Bug Zero” after launch. This ensures a steady stream of innovation coupled with a commitment to quality.
By prioritizing risk management and then relentlessly pursuing “Bug Zero,” we strike a balance between delivering value quickly and ensuring a positive user experience in the long run. This approach is what sets Sathguru Soft apart, and it is a testament to our dedication to crafting exceptional software products.
Share